Making 10-Minute Learning a Habit

cognitive-science-10-minute-rule-3822.png

One of the most significant challenges to implementing 10-minute learning sessions is making it a sustainable habit. To overcome this, it’s essential to set clear goals, track progress, and develop strategies for overcoming common obstacles.

Start by setting specific, measurable, and achievable goals for your 10-minute learning sessions. This could be as simple as dedicating 10 minutes each day to learning a new skill or topic. Track your progress using a habit tracker or journal to monitor your consistency and stay motivated.

Another critical aspect of making 10-minute learning a habit is overcoming common obstacles. One of the most significant hurdles is lack of time. To overcome this, try scheduling your 10-minute learning sessions at the same time each day, such as during your daily commute or lunch break. You can also use mobile apps or online tools to make learning more accessible and convenient.

Additionally, lack of motivation and focus can be significant obstacles to 10-minute learning. To overcome this, try breaking down complex topics into smaller, more manageable chunks, and use interactive and engaging learning materials such as videos, podcasts, and quizzes.

The Impact of AI on Cognitive Abilities

The implications of AI on human cognitive abilities are significant. As AI becomes more advanced, it has the potential to augment or even replace certain cognitive functions. However, this also raises concerns about the need for cognitive training and development to ensure humans can work effectively alongside AI systems.

Vint Cerf, Internet Hall of Fame member and vice president and chief internet evangelist at Google, noted, “I see AI and machine learning as augmenting human cognition a la Douglas Engelbart. There will be abuses and bugs, some harmful, so we need to be thoughtful about how these technologies are implemented and used, but, on the whole, I see these as constructive.”

Debunking Myths About 10-Minute Learning

One common myth about 10-minute learning is that it’s not enough time to learn new information or that it’s not suitable for complex topics. However, research has shown that 10-minute learning sessions can be highly effective for learning and retention, especially when combined with spaced repetition and active recall.

Another myth is that 10-minute learning is only suitable for simple or superficial learning. However, with the right approach and resources, 10-minute learning can be used to learn complex and nuanced topics, such as programming languages, scientific concepts, and critical thinking skills.
